CAN I TRANSFER THE 'FIRST' VALUE OF WORMS\DIRECTION TO THE SECOND WORMS\DIRECTION WITHIN THE EACH WORMS LOOP.
Yes. You don't even need a for-each loop. Witness
Type mytype
	Field a,b,c
End Type

m.mytype = New mytype
m\a = 1
m\b = 2
m\c = 3

m.mytype = New mytype
m\a = 4
m\b = 5
m\c = 6

m=First mytype
n.mytype = After m

n\a = m\a

Print n\a

WaitKey
You can ofcourse do it itteratively aswell.
